Abstract
There are many techniques and applications to improve the effectiveness of product development and support. They have all met with success in one or more companies, and should be understood by companies embarking on PLM initiatives. However, all companies are in slightly different situations. A particular company may only need a few of these techniques and applications. Another company may need many. Selecting and prioritising such techniques and applications is part of the activity of defining a strategy for PLM. One of the challenges of PLM for a particular company is to identify the techniques and applications that are most relevant to the activities on which the company wants to focus its efforts.
